Steps to Install MS Office on your Windows Device

Follow the instructions below to install the Microsoft Office suite on your device after downloading it via office.com/setup.

        Connect your device to a power source to get it started.

        To launch My Computer, double-click the shortcut.

        Open the Downloads folder by navigating to it.

        Look for the MicrosoftOfficeInstaller.exe file in this subdirectory and double-click it to open it.

        Allow access if prompted by a notification.

        A window will now appear with the Microsoft Office installation.

        To continue, simply follow the directions in the installation window.

        Finally, choose Install Office to begin the installation of Office.

        The installation will be completed on schedule.

        Congrats! Your device now has the Microsoft Office setup software loaded. You may now close the installation window.

Steps to Download MS Office on your Mac Device

        Go to office.com/setup and immediately access the Office site.

        You will be routed to the Office website, where you should click. Install Office Apps > Office

        Office for macOS should begin downloading immediately; if it does not, you will be requested to enable the download to begin.

        A download window may be used in Safari to track the current progress of a file download.

        After the download is complete, use Finder to locate your downloaded file on your Mac. By default, files downloaded using Safari are stored under Downloads. To begin the installation, double-click the package.

        A new Finder window will appear, displaying the Installation Wizard.

        Click the Continue button.

        You'll be asked to accept the Terms and Conditions. Click Agree to Continue once you've done reading. Click Disagree to leave the Installation Wizard if you disagree with the Terms and Conditions.

        Press the Install button.

        Microsoft Office for Mac should now begin to download and install. To quit the Installation Wizard, click Close after it's finished.

        When you try to open any Microsoft Office application, you will be asked to activate the program. When prompted on the Activation Wizard page, select Sign in to an existing Office subscription.

        Please enter your email address here.

        Now enter your password.

        Now the last step, your Office for Mac software, will be attempted to be activated by Microsoft. The following screen should appear once activation is complete. To exit the Activation Wizard, click Close.
